Artwork preview

Alexander Farnese, Duke of Parma

Unknown Artist

National Gallery of Art

The image displays a portrait of a man from the torso up, centered within a circular frame. The man is facing slightly to the right with a serious expression. He has sharp facial features, a prominent nose, high cheekbones, a well-groomed beard, and mustache. His hair is short and wavy. The man is clothed in ornate historical attire, including a high ruffled collar, detailed embroidery or embellishments on dark fabric. He holds a staff-like object. He wears a chain with a medallion and stands against a textured background. The circular frame contains an inscription in Latin identifying him as Alexander Farnese.
